在当今快速变化的市场环境中,企业面临着数字化转型的巨大压力。DevOps作为一种新兴的开发和运维模式,能够帮助企业提高软件交付的速度和质量。实现DevOps的落地并非易事,企业在转型过程中面临着诸多挑战与机遇。
首先,企业在实施DevOps时,文化的转变至关重要。传统的开发和运维团队往往在壁垒,彼此之间缺乏沟通与协作。DevOps强调跨职能团队的合作,打破了这种壁垒。企业需要培养一种开放的文化,鼓励团队之间的沟通与协作。通过建立共享的目标和责任,团队能够更好地协同工作,提升整体效率。
其次,技术的选择与工具的使用也是实现DevOps的重要环节。企业需要根据自身的需求选择合适的工具链。常见的DevOps工具包括持续集成和持续交付(CI/CD)工具、自动化测试工具、监控工具等。这些工具能够帮助团队实现自动化,提高开发和运维的效率。然而,工具的选择并不是一成不变的,企业需要根据项目的特点和团队的能力进行灵活调整。
在技术实施过程中,企业还需关注基础设施的建设。云计算的普及为DevOps的实施提供了良好的基础。企业可以利用公有云或私有云平台,搭建灵活的基础设施。通过容器化技术,企业能够实现应用的快速部署和扩展。基础设施的自动化管理能够减少人为错误,提高系统的稳定性。
数据的管理与分析也是DevOps落地的重要组成部分。企业在实施DevOps时,需要建立完善的数据管理体系。通过实时监控和数据分析,团队能够及时发现问题并进行调整。数据驱动的决策能够帮助企业更好地应对市场变化,。
在转型过程中,企业还需面对人才短缺的问题。DevOps需要具备多种技能的人才,包括开发、运维、测试等。企业可以通过内部培训和外部招聘相结合的方式,提升团队的整体能力。同时,企业还需关注员工的职业发展,提供良好的成长空间,以吸引和留住人才。
此外,企业在实施DevOps时,还需关注合规性和性。随着数据隐私和问题的日益严重,企业需要在DevOps流程中嵌入措施。通过自动化的测试和合规检查,企业能够降低风险,确保数据的性。
在转型过程中,企业还需关注客户的需求变化。DevOps强调快速交付和持续反馈,企业需要建立与客户的紧密联系。通过收集客户的反馈,企业能够及时调整产品和服务,提高客户满意度。客户的需求变化也为企业提供了新的机遇,企业可以通过快速迭代,推出符合市场需求的产品。
之后,企业在实施DevOps时,需要建立有效的评估机制。通过定期评估DevOps的实施效果,企业能够及时发现问题并进行调整。评估指标可以包括交付速度、产品质量、客户满意度等。通过数据驱动的评估,企业能够不断优化DevOps的实施过程,提高整体效率。
总之,实现DevOps的落地是一个复杂的过程,企业在转型过程中面临着文化、技术、人才、合规等多方面的挑战。然而,DevOps也为企业提供了提升效率、降低成本、提高客户满意度的机遇。通过有效的策略和措施,企业能够成功实现DevOps的落地,迎接数字化转型的挑战。
文章博客
文章博客 > 文章内容
如何实现DevOps落地?探讨企业在转型过程中面临的挑战与机遇
联系我们
选择您关注的产品或解决方案,我们将尽快联系您!